Team Overview
The Padres roster contains 74 cards in MLB The Show: 13 Red Diamond (18%), 20 Diamond (27%), 6 Gold (8%), 9 Silver (12%), 15 Bronze (20%), and 11 Common (15%) cards. The Padres has an average card rating of 80 OVR with the highest rated hitter being Jackson Merrill (Spotlight) with a 99 overall and the highest rated pitcher being Casey Mize (New Threads) with a 99 overall.
The Padres offers a variety of positions, with the most common being RP (13), SP (12), C (7). This team includes 32 pitchers and 42 position players. The most valuable Padres card is Trevor Hoffman with a market value of 57,996 stubs.
